What is the cheapest day to fly to Pensacola?

The average price of all round-trip flights to Pensacola cl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Pensacola is Friday where round-trip tickets can be as cheap as $298.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Sunday, where round-trip prices are $334 on average.

What is the cheapest month to fly to Pensacola?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for flights to Pensacola,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ights to Pensacola is August, where tickets cost $273 on average for return flights.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and April, where the average cost of tickets from the United States is $503 and $467 respectively. For one-way flights, the best month to travel is September with an average price of $218.

What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Pensacola?

The average price for all round-trip flights to Pensacola depending on the time of departure, clicked by users on KAYAK in the last 2 weeks.

The cheapest time of day to fly to Pensacola is generally in the morning, when round-trip flights cost $445 on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Pensacola is generally in the evening,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$673.

FAQs - booking Pensacola flights

  • What dining options are there at Pensacola International Airport?

    Pensacola Beach House Bar & Restaurant has two locations throughout the airport and is a casual sit-down choice that serves American-style cuisine. Chick-Fil-A and Einstein Bros. Bagels are both to-go options that are great for travelers with a limited amount of time. If you are specifically in the mood for a healthy meal, consider going to Freshens, a vegetable-oriented choice that sells a variety of salads and wraps.

  • What shopping options are there at Pensacola International Airport?

    If you would like to treat yourself to something nice or purchase some souvenirs for loved ones back home, pay a visit to some of the shops in Pensacola International Airport. The Paradies Shops is a set of small boutiques that sell local goods, including accessories, food items, and clothing.

  • What is the best way to travel from Pensacola International Airport to the surrounding region?

    Because Pensacola does not have many forms of public transportation that reach the airport, it is best to secure your own private form of transportation to reach your final destination. If you do not plan on renting a car, grabbing a taxi from outside the Arrivals Terminal is another solution.

  • How far is Pensacola International Airport from Pensacola Bay?

    Pensacola International Airport is about 5 miles from Pensacola Bay, one of the city’s most popular waterfront areas. If you are traveling between these two destinations by rental car or taxi, the trip should take approximately 10 minutes if there is no other additional traffic.

  • From which cities can I fly nonstop to Pensacola International Airport?

    American Airlines offers several nonstop flights to PNS, including those that fly from Boston (BOS), Miami (MIA), Philadelphia (PHL), and Chicago (ORD). Delta Airlines offers nonstop flights from New York (LGA) and Atlanta (ATL). United Airlines also offers nonstop flights to PNS from Denver (DEN), Chicago (ORD), and Houston (IAH). Spirit Airlines also offers such flights to PNS from Orlando (MCO).

  • Does Pensacola International Airport offer accessible services?

    PNS offers accessible services to persons of all abilities. The airport is barrier-free for easy commuting using wheelchairs for those with limited abilities. The airport has included ramps at all terminals for improved access for persons with reduced mobility. The changing rooms are equipped with facilities that allow persons of all abilities to have an easy time. Hard-of-hearing people have visual signage, TDD telephones, and visual paging to request assistance whenever necessary. The airport has included braille-coded telephones and equipment on the elevators for persons of low vision.

  • What are the most common stopover options for flights to Pensacola?

    If you are traveling from JFK to PNS, expect a layover at Washington, Charlotte Douglas, or Miami. If traveling from LAX TO PNS, expect a layover at Dallas, Lambert-St Louis, Atlanta, or Houston. If traveling from Chicago to PNS, expect a stopover at Dallas, Lambert-St Louis, Atlanta, or Houston. If you travel from ATL to PNS, expect a layover at Dallas, Lambert-St Louis, or Houston. If traveling from PHL, expect a layover at Dallas, Atlanta, or Lambert-St Louis.

  • Which car rental providers have counters at Pensacola International Airport?

    If you are looking to commute from PNS after departure, then car rental providers you can use include Alamo, Avis, Budget, Enterprise, Hertz, and Executive Car Rental services. All these services are found on the terminal at the Baggage Claim point on the first floor.

  • How far is Pensacola Airport from central Pensacola?

    The city center of Pensacola is 4 miles from Pensacola Airport.

  • What is the name of Pensacola’s airport?

    Pensacola is served by Pensacola Airport, also commonly referred to as Pensacola or Pensacola Intl. The airport code is PNS.

  • If you have a long layover at Pensacola International Airport or just simply need somewhere to stay after your flight to Pensacola lands, consider booking a room at the Hyatt Place Hotel that is connected to the airport. This hotel is a convenient way for individuals to get some rest without having to travel far.
  • Make sure to bring your reusable water bottle, as there are several water bottle filling stations located throughout Pensacola International Airport. Using these stations is an easy way to save money while also being environmentally friendly.
  • Hoping to have a particularly relaxing travel experience in Pensacola International Airport? Purchase an access pass to the airport’s private USO lounge, located on the second floor of the main terminal lobby. This lounge provides travelers with complimentary snacks, access to high-speed WiFi, and a variety of entertainment options, including TVs and magazines.
  • If you find that you need to make a local phone call after your flight to Pensacola has landed, keep your eyes open for the free public phones located throughout the airport’s baggage claims. These phones are a great option for travelers that can’t currently use their personal cell phone but would still like to get into contact with their hotel or host.
  • For travelers that often park their car at Pensacola International Airport, make sure to sign up for the airport’s parking loyalty program. It’s an easy way to earn credit towards free parking and to make sure that you are getting the most for your money.
  • Looking to access your cash? ATMs from OCBC bank, DBS Bank, Citibank, and UOB Bank at the airport are situated near the escalator on the first floor of Concourse between Gates 4 and 6. You’ll get to choose the ATM from a bank of your choice for transactions.
  • The postal services available at Pensacola International Airport will allow you to send your package regardless of the time you need to send it. The airport has its mailbox outside located opposite the Ticketing Area at Airline. Besides, you also get to purchase stamps at the Paradies on the second level.
  • Your phone can always remain fully charged to stay connected to your loved ones and friends. The airport has different charging stations in the Airside Area. The gates sections include 2, 5, 7, and 8.
  • If you find air travel stressful and need to shift the stress elsewhere, then you need to try out the Pup Patrol available at PNS. The dogs are located at the terminals and can walk passengers through the concourses.
  • If you are looking to avoid long queues and wasting time during airport clearance at PNS, it would be best to incorporate the use of the airport’s fast track service. You will be directed to special unoccupied lanes, especially at points such as immigration, check-in, and security.
